Introducing “The Good Life” by Tony Bennett, a timeless classic that has delighted audiences for decades since its release. Featured on Bennett’s album “I Wanna Be Around,” this song showcases his smooth vocals and impeccable phrasing.
Written by Sacha Distel, Jack Reardon, and Jean Broussolle, “The Good Life” quickly became a hit, reaching the top 20 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art and earning critical acclaim for its elegant melody and uplifting lyrics. Its portrayal of cherishing life’s simple pleasures struck a chord with listeners, making it a favorite among fans of jazz and traditional pop music.
“The Good Life” has remained a beloved standard over the years, regularly featured on radio stations and in popular culture. Its enduring popularity is a testament to Tony Bennett’s timeless appeal and his ability to connect with audiences through his music.
